Folding treadmills that are compact and save space

A folding treadmill is a great method to get exercise at home, whether you are an experienced runner who wants to stay fit or a beginner looking to run between meetings or after dinner. These compact units offer the same size of running deck as larger machines, but they fold up and can easily fit into a closet or under your bed when not in use. These models come in a variety of sizes, and some even have a built-in storage area to store your essentials.

Stability is the most crucial aspect to take into consideration when selecting the right treadmill, regardless of the size or how small it may be. If you're an avid runner, who pushes harder than most people, a wobbly treadmill can cause injuries. This is why you must measure your space before buying a treadmill (folding or not) and test it by sitting on it while it's in an open position.

When selecting a folding treadmill, you will want to take into consideration the speed you're comfortable with and what kind of incline features suit your needs best. Some treadmills that fold can run of up to 12 miles per hour and come with the option of incline up to 15%. Treadmills equipped with Pulse Sensors

Pulse sensors on treadmills are a fantastic alternative for those who prefer to track their heart rate while exercising. These sensors are usually found in commercial fitness equipment but they can also be found in treadmills that are designed for home use. The sensors are located on the handlebars that are padded. They work by analyzing tiny electrical signals that accompany the heartbeat. You simply grip the handles, and 10 seconds later the console will show your heart rate. The sensors aren't perfect however they give an approximate representation of your heart rate during a workout.

Pulse detectors are a useful feature for walking on the treadmill however, they can also help you maintain your health by letting you know when it's time to slow down or take breaks. If you are planning to run, be aware of the maximum speed and capacity of any treadmill equipped that have pulse sensors. Some of them may be restricted to a certain amount of speed, however you can purchase advanced models that permit you to run at your maximum heart rate.
